How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Greater Mesquite?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Greater Mesquite Studio Apartments | $1,347 | $556 | $5,124 |
| Greater Mesquite 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,482 | $509 | $8,656 |
| Greater Mesquite 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,025 | $696 | $10,000+ |
| Greater Mesquite 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,501 | $813 | $10,000+ |
| Greater Mesquite 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,242 | $1,275 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Greater Mesquite
How much are Studio apartments in Greater Mesquite?
There are currently 582 Studio Apartments in Greater Mesquite with rent ranges from $556 to $5,124 with an average price of $1,347.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Greater Mesquite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Greater Mesquite ranges from $509 to $8,656 with an average monthly rent of $1,482.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Greater Mesquite c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Greater Mesquite range from $696 to $23,489.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,025.
How expensive are Greater Mesquite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 484 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Greater Mesquite on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$813 to $28,993 - averaging $2,501 for the location.
